Product Type Audio/Video Converter
Model DMC-300M
Brand D-Link
Input Interface HDMI
Output Interface VGA + 3.5mm Audio
Max Resolution 1920x1080@60Hz
Power Supply 5V DC via USB or Adapter
Power Consumption < 2.5W
Dimensions (L x W x H) 85 x 55 x 20 mm
Weight 50 g
Cable Length 15 cm (attached)
Operating Temperature 0°C to 45°C
Storage Temperature -20°C to 60°C
Humidity 10% to 85% RH (non-condensing)
Main Functions Convert HDMI to VGA+Audio, plug-and-play, no driver needed
Maintenance Wipe with dry cloth; avoid liquids
Safety Keep away from moisture; do not disassemble
Spare Parts None user-serviceable; contact support
Repairability Not designed for repair; replace unit
Compliance CE, FCC, RoHS

Frequently Asked Questions - DMC-300M D-LINK

What does the D-Link DMC-300M do?
It converts HDMI video and audio signals to VGA video and 3.5mm analog audio output, allowing you to connect modern HDMI sources to older VGA monitors or projectors.
Does the DMC-300M require external power?
Yes, it needs 5V DC power, which can be supplied via a USB cable (included) from a USB port or a power adapter.
What resolutions does it support?
It supports up to 1920x1080@60Hz (Full HD). Lower resolutions like 720p, 480p are also supported.
How do I connect the DMC-300M?
Connect the HDMI input to your source (e.g., laptop), then connect the VGA output to your display. For audio, plug speakers or headphones into the 3.5mm jack. Finally, power the converter via USB.
Why is there no picture on my monitor?
Ensure all cables are securely connected. Check that your display is set to the correct input source. Also confirm the converter is powered and the source is outputting a compatible resolution (try 1080p or lower).
Can I use this converter with a gaming console?
Yes, if the console has HDMI output (e.g., PS4, Xbox One). Note that analog audio output is stereo only; surround sound will be downmixed.
Does it support HDCP?
The DMC-300M does not strip HDCP. If your source uses HDCP (e.g., Blu-ray player), the display must also support HDCP or the signal may be blocked.
Is the device plug-and-play?
Yes, no drivers or software installation is required. Simply connect and power on.
What is the cable length?
The attached HDMI and VGA cables are approximately 15 cm long. For longer distances, use extension cables or a signal booster.
How to clean the converter?
Use a soft, dry cloth to wipe the exterior. Do not use water or cleaning agents. Keep the device away from liquids and extreme temperatures.
